How Do Casino Loyalty Programs Actually Work?

At their core, these programs are designed to keep you coming back, rewarding you for your playtime with points that can be exchanged for bonuses, merchandise, or even real cash. But the devil’s in the details. The earning rate, redemption options, and tier benefits vary wildly between casinos. Some programs are as straightforward as a pair of dice, while others are as convoluted as a poker bluff.

  • Points Accumulation: Usually, you earn points based on your wagers. The more you bet, the more points you get, but beware—some games contribute less or nothing at all.
  • Tier Levels: Climbing the VIP ladder often unlocks better perks, but reaching the top can require a bankroll that would make a high roller blush.
  • Redemption: Points can be swapped for bonuses, free spins, or sometimes physical gifts. The catch? The conversion rates can be less generous than they appear.

When Loyalty Programs Feel Like a Rake

It’s tempting to think of loyalty points as free money, but in reality, they often come with strings attached. Wagering requirements, expiration dates, and game restrictions can turn your “reward” into a wild goose chase. Imagine chasing a flush in a game where the odds are stacked against you—that’s what some loyalty programs can feel like.
